At Rugby station, buying and collecting tickets is straightforward with a ticket office operating Monday through Saturday from 05:45 to 20:00, and on Sundays from 08:10 to 19:50. Ticket machines are prominently available for those who prefer self-service. Additionally, accessible ticket machines and an induction loop cater to passengers in need of assistance.
To ensure you remain informed throughout your journey, Rugby station is equipped with helpful information points staffed during extensive hours: from early morning till late night. While there isn't a luggage storage facility, lost property services can be conveniently accessed via the Avanti West Coast Lost Property site.
For passengers concerned about accessibility, Rugby train station doesn’t disappoint. With Category A step-free access to all platforms, accessible ticket barriers, and ramps for train access, the station ensures mobility is seamless for everyone. While there might not be accessible taxis directly at the station, an impaired mobility set-down/pick-up point exists for ease of transport.

For ease of travel, Kingham Station has a ticket office open from the early hours on weekdays and Saturday, complemented by ticket machines and accessible options for those using smartcards. While the station might lack in the array of shops or ATMs, it ensures your journey stays smooth with essential refreshment facilities. Public payphones are available, though Wi-Fi is not provided. Despite the absence of a structured waiting room, sufficient seating areas ensure comfort while you wait for your train.
Step-free access is present but somewhat limited, as platform 2 is only reachable by a step bridge. Assistance for passengers with reduced mobility is available, and ramps for train access make the station inclusive for everyone. Booking your assistance up to two hours in advance is recommended, which can be done online for a hassle-free experience.
Your parking needs are catered to with 140 spaces in the station's car park, operating 24 hours across the week under APCOA Parking. Though the parking accommodation does not offer designated accessible spaces, blue badge holders are exempted from charges. For cyclists, Kingham offers storage for up to six cycles with secure stands and CCTV surveillance, ensuring your bicycle remains safe.
